Growth Hormone Replacement Therapy for Retried Professional Football Players
This is a randomized, double-blind, placebo-controlled, parallel-group trial with an open-label extension to evaluate the efficacy of growth hormone (GH) on cognitive functions of retired professional football players with growth hormone deficiency (GHD).

Biomarkers in the Brain Oxygen Optimization in Severe Traumatic Brain Injury Trial
BioBOOST is a multicenter, observational study of the effect of derangements in brain physiologic parameters on brain injury biomarker levels in patients with severe traumatic brain injury.

Real Time Vital Sign Assessment to Predict Neurological Decline After Traumatic Brain Injury
This study will look to validate predictive algorithms developed in a previous study where we collected relevant data from trauma registry and after using advanced signal-processing and machine-learning, determined prediction scores regarding neuroworsening and other outcomes following traumatic brain injury.

Comparative Effectiveness of Intervention in Multi-level Hospitals for Acute Traumatic Brain Injury(Metric-TBI)
A prospective, multicenter, observational cohort study is designed to compare the effectiveness of intervention in multi-grade hospitals for acute traumatic brain injury and to optimize clinical outcomes.
